The little lidar module that scans your first layer on the Bambu X1. It checks the print bed so problems get caught early.
- What it is: Micro Lidar scanning module
- Fits: Bambu X1 series
- What it does: Scans the first layer to help catch print issues
A handy replacement if your first-layer scanning stops working.
